WILLIAM CLARKE DODDS

BirthAbt. 1802 - Windsor, NSW, Australia
Death1874 - Raymond Terrace, New South Wales
MotherMary Dodds
Father Clarke/Dodds

Born in Windsor, NSW, Australia on Abt. 1802 to Clarke/Dodds and Mary Dodds. WILLIAM CLARKE DODDS married Charlotte Saunders and had 11 children. He passed away on 1874 in Raymond Terrace, New South Wales.
